602426264017 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 602426264018. Its totient is φ = 602426264016.
The previous prime is 602426264009. The next prime is 602426264053. The reversal of 602426264017 is 710462624206.
It is a weak prime.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 472506386881 + 129919877136 = 687391^2 + 360444^2 .
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 602426264017 - 23 = 602426264009 is a prime.
It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(602426262017)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 301213132008 + 301213132009.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(301213132009).
Almost surely, 2602426264017 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
602426264017 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).
602426264017 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
602426264017 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 193536, while the sum is 40.
The spelling of 602426264017 in words is "six hundred two billion, four hundred twenty-six million, two hundred sixty-four thousand, seventeen".
